Learn How to Win a Hanging Piece: Tactical Refutation
This Vienna Game puzzle is a classic opening tactic where one side’s active knight has overextended and become a hanging piece. The key idea is to notice when a seemingly strong outpost is actually vulnerable to a direct tactical refutation. In positions like this, material balance can hide a decisive swing because an attacked piece may be trapped, pinned, or simply undefended. The best practical response is often to remove the attacker and convert the tactic into a winning material gain.
